    At MacroAir , we invented the High Volume, Low Speed (HVLS) fan — and we're still redefining what's possible in air movement technology.We're looking for a hands‑on Electrical Controls Engineer to own the design, programming, and integration of the control systems that power our next generation of MacroAir fans. This is an engineering role — not maintenance — where you'll build, debug, and refine real control logic that drives innovation, performance, and reliability.What You'll DoDesign, program, and maintain C++ applications for HMIs and control interfaces using Modbus, BACnet, and related industrial protocols.Integrate and configure VFDs, drives, and motor controllers to achieve precise, stable fan performance.Develop and validate control architectures that ensure safety, reliability, and scalability across product lines.Generate and maintain wiring diagrams, electrical schematics, configuration standards, and technical documentation.Lead troubleshooting and root‑cause analysis for system‑level control or electrical issues during development and field support.Collaborate cross‑functionally with firmware, software, mechanical, and manufacturing teams to ensure system integrity and product consistency.Participate in validation and compliance testing for new and existing products.Research emerging technologies in motor control, automation, and communication protocols to strengthen MacroAir's product leadership.What You'll Bring (Required Skills)You won't be successful in this role without:Proficiency in C++ for control interfaces or embedded systems.Hands‑on experience with Modbus , BACnet , and industrial automation networks.Proven ability to integrate and configure VFDs , motor controllers, and related hardware.Ability to read and produce wiring diagrams and electrical schematics .Strong diagnostic and troubleshooting skills for control and electrical systems.Clear, disciplined technical documentation and communication habits .Bachelor's degree in Electrical, Controls, or related Engineering field (or equivalent practical experience).Familiarity with HVAC, building automation , or industrial controls systems.Understanding of TCP/IP, serial communication , and tools like oscilloscopes or logic analyzers.Experience in product validation, compliance testing , or embedded system debugging .Willingness to travel occasionally for testing, validation, or field support (typically less than 10%).Ability to thrive in a flat, high‑accountability environment where ideas turn into product fast.MacroAir Technologies is headquartered in DFW, TX , with operations and partners worldwide.
